7 Reasons Apricot Oil Should Be in Your Skincare Routine
If you’re searching for a gentle, natural addition to your skincare routine that delivers glow-worthy results, look no further than apricot oil. Lightweight yet nourishing, apricot oil is a multitasking powerhouse that suits almost every skin type. Cold-pressed from the kernels of apricots, this golden oil is packed with vitamins, antioxidants, and essential fatty acids that promote radiant, healthy skin.
Here are 7 compelling reasons why apricot oil deserves a permanent spot in your skincare lineup:
-
Ultra-Light and Fast-Absorbing
Unlike heavier oils that can leave a greasy residue, apricot oil has a light, non-greasy texture that absorbs quickly into the skin. It's perfect for daily use—even under makeup—making it ideal for those who want hydration without the shine.
-
Rich in Skin-Loving Nutrients
Apricot oil is naturally high in vitamins A, C, and E, all of which play a key role in maintaining healthy skin. Vitamin A supports skin cell turnover, vitamin C boosts radiance, and vitamin E helps protect against environmental damage.
-
Deeply Moisturizing Without Clogging Pores
Thanks to its high content of oleic and linoleic acids, apricot oil penetrates deep into the skin to lock in moisture while supporting the skin’s natural barrier. Plus, it’s non-comedogenic, meaning it won’t clog pores—making it suitable for both dry and acne-prone skin.
-
Soothes Sensitive and Irritated Skin
Got redness, flakiness, or sensitivity? Apricot oil has natural anti-inflammatory properties that help calm and soothe the skin. It's gentle enough for those with eczema, psoriasis, or easily irritated complexions.
-
Boosts Skin Radiance and Softness
With consistent use, apricot oil can help your skin look visibly smoother, softer, and more radiant. It nourishes dull or tired skin, giving it a fresh, healthy glow—no filter required.
-
Supports Natural Collagen Production
The antioxidants and essential fatty acids in apricot oil help protect skin from free radical damage and encourage collagen production, which keeps skin firm, plump, and youthful over time.
-
Versatile and Easy to Use
Apricot oil plays well with others—it can be used on its own, blended with essential oils, or mixed into your favorite moisturizer or serum. Use it as a facial oil, makeup remover, cuticle treatment, or even a gentle under-eye hydrator.
